Transaction 32a7a072e90e7bbec994c168f8ff9e5b82e8b369d60d13c05aac8f3398d5a55a

26 Input
2 Outputs
  • 32a7a072e90e7bbec994c168f8ff9e5b82e8b369d60d13c05aac8f3398d5a55a:0
  • value  614964
    address  bc1qvdg3d8wjpzvqq60efru4mpwkm5stna5699p8za
  • 32a7a072e90e7bbec994c168f8ff9e5b82e8b369d60d13c05aac8f3398d5a55a:1
  • value  68488668
    address  3GJwTtBCyysjN6FZRUE7QYMbLM6KhRaL4U